Overview
The Siemens 3RT2325-1AV00 is a high-performance 4-pole contactor designed for switching weak or non-inductive loads (AC-1) up to 35 Amperes at 400V / 40°C. This reliable S0 size contactor operates with a 400V AC, 50Hz control supply voltage and includes integrated 1 normally open (NO) and 1 normally closed (NC) auxiliary contacts, facilitating versatile control applications. Its robust design, compliant with international standards like IEC 60947, ensures dependable operation in various industrial environments. Featuring convenient screw terminals for all connections, the 3RT2325-1AV00 offers straightforward installation and maintenance.
Key Features & Benefit
- High-Performance AC-1 Switching: Ideal for controlling resistive loads, heaters, and lighting systems, offering reliable performance for non-inductive applications.
- Robust 4-Pole Design: Provides comprehensive switching for multi-phase systems or applications requiring additional pole control.
- Integrated Auxiliary Contacts: Comes standard with 1 NO + 1 NC auxiliary contacts, enabling direct feedback and interlocking in control circuits, simplifying wiring and reducing component count.
- Standardized Compliance: Adheres to critical international standards including IEC 60947-1, IEC 60947-4-1, and IEC 60947-5-1 (for auxiliary switches), guaranteeing safety and performance.
- Screw Terminal Connections: Offers secure and reliable wiring connections for both main and auxiliary circuits, ensuring stable electrical performance.
- Compact S0 Size: Space-efficient design allows for integration into various control panels and enclosures without significant footprint.
- Flexible Protection Options: Supports comprehensive protection measures for device connections against short circuits, overloads, and overvoltage, enhancing system safety and longevity. Refer to the technical data sheet for detailed protection guidelines for standalone contactors, or configuration manuals for combinations with overload relays or circuit breakers.
- Electromagnetic Compatibility (EMC): Fulfills requirements for environment category A, ensuring stable operation in industrial settings.
- High Contact Reliability: Auxiliary contacts are optimized for low-voltage/low-current switching (down to 17V / 1mA), making them highly suitable for solid-state circuits.
- Overload Protection Integration: Compatible with Siemens 3RU2 thermal overload relays or 3RB3 electronic overload relays for seamless motor protection when used in motor feeder configurations.
- Damping Options: Can be retrofitted with surge suppressors (RC elements, varistors, diodes) for coil damping, protecting control circuits from opening surges.
- Easy Maintenance: Solenoid coil replacement is possible, simplifying servicing (note: contacts are replaceable only for 3RT233 models).
- Expandable Auxiliary Switches: Basic units can be expanded with additional auxiliary switches to meet diverse control requirements.
